Dan Karner, also known as Daniel Karner, was a French designer and craftsman who worked in France in the 1930s. He had a small craft store in Paris, in the third Arrondissement until 1940. Karner worked mainly on his own with apprentices. He specialized in carved wood and elegant home decoration. From bookends to cocktail picks, from desk accessories to decorative lamps, his creations were always refined and in limited edition. One morning in 1940, he never came to open his workshop. Karner was of Jewish origin and the story said he left Paris and crossed all France and the Pyrenees to flee from the German occupation of Paris. He never came back to France after World War II, but some pieces can be found on the market with his signature and the following mention, "Creaciones - Barcelona - Spain''. This could indicate, he was successful in his trip to Spain and freedom and was able to re-establish his activities in Barcelona.
